HC quashes no confidence notice against Sabyasachi

  • | Thursday | 18th July, 2019

Kolkata: The no-confidence motion against Sabyasachi Dutta, Mayor, Bidhannagar Municipal Corporation (BMC) will not be held on July 18, following an order of the High Court. Thirty five councillors of BMC had moved a no-confidence motion against Dutta and gave a letter in that regard to municipality chairperson Krishna Chakraborty. Chakraborty in turn had sent the letter to the joint municipal commissioner. The notice for the no-confidence motion was issued by the commissioner of BMC. In the notice issued to Dutta on July 9, the BMC commissioner had convened a meeting of the board of councillors on Thursday on the direction of the chairperson, for removing him as Mayor.
